HYDRODRY TECHNOLOGY
HydroDRY® is a 4 layer fabric consisting of wicking abrasion resistance lining, protective open cell foam, non-porous membrane and protective tricot. These layers are laminated together to create a 4 layer fabric. The fabric is constructed into a fully taped bootie on the inside of the product. Leathers, meshes and outer materials (such as the leathers) have a Durable Water Repellent finish to help prevent these materials absorbing water (which would make the product heavier, feel colder).
CARE
By regularly treating your Sprayway footwear with cleaners and re-proofers you are assured years of comfort and performance from your footwear.
CLEANING
Never put footwear in a washing machine. Wash off any mud and dirt using a nylon brush and warm water. A technical footwear wash or gel can be applied to remove more worn in dirt and oils (do not use a detergent consult your local Sprayway stockist for further advise). Footbeds and laces are removable and can be machine washed on a 40° gentle cycle using non-biological detergent. If your footwear has leather collar linings, these should also be cleaned with warm water and a cloth.
REPROOFING
Whilst the HydroDRY waterproof/breathable membrane forms the lining of the boots it is important to keep the upper materials water-repellent in order to maintain total performance. After cleaning the boots apply an appropriate re-proofing agent suitable for footwear with membranes; for leather uppers or leathers and fabric depending on the materials in your footwear.
DRYING AND CONDITIONNING
Drying: Dry footwear at room temperature, away from direct heat or strong direct sunlight. Stuffing with newspaper then changing the paper after a few hours will speed up the process.
Conditioning: Leather is a natural material and will dry over time, applying a leather conditioner will help keep leathers nourished and supple, extending the life and performance of your footwear.
